Norsworthy, DVM, Dipl ABVP, who co-edited ‘The Feline Patient, 4th Edition,’ said, “Some cats have a convincing response despite what science says. laminate style linoWebYour cat will benefit most from an Omega fatty acid supplement if you keep it consistent. It may take a month to see noticeable changes in how often your cat itches, and many veterinarians recommend sticking to a diet rich in Omega-3 and Omega-6 fatty acids for at least 12 weeks before making judgement.
